What Exactly Is Football Bingo?
If you’ve never heard of Football Bingo, you’re not alone. Football Bingo is just like the traditional bingo you’re used to, except the numbers are replaced with football plays, events, and the classic game-time shenanigans. Think: “Quarterback Sack,” “Missed Field Goal,” “Overly Enthusiastic Touchdown Dance,” and even “Announcer Mentions the Weather.” Each player gets a bingo card filled with different scenarios that could happen throughout the game, and you mark them off as you go.
The goal? Be the first to hit B-I-N-G-O and claim victory, which, depending on your crowd, could mean anything from a victory lap around the couch to first dibs on the guac. It’s a mix of skill (a.k.a. football knowledge) and luck, making it fun for die-hard fans and casual watchers alike.
How to Play Football Bingo
Getting started with Football Bingo is as easy as finding a printable bingo template online or creating your own (DIY spirit, anyone?). You can find various ready-made cards that include everything from “False Start” to “Commercial with a Puppy” to “Celebrity Cameo” (perfect for Super Bowl!). Just print them out, grab some markers (or tortilla chips if you’re out of supplies), and you’re ready.
Step 1: Prep the Cards
Customize the game day cards. Some like to keep it light with common plays like “Touchdown” and “Interception,” while others go a bit wild with categories like “Coach Throws a Headset” or “Mascot Does Something Weird.” Trust me, once you’ve got those cards set, the anticipation for the game skyrockets.
Step 2: Establish Prizes
Yes, you could play for bragging rights, but it’s more fun to have small rewards. Try things like “Winner Picks Next Snack” or “Loser Has to Wear the Team Jersey for a Selfie.” The key is to keep it lighthearted (this isn’t Vegas), but a few incentives always add to the fun.
